Office for Science and Technology

The Office for Science and Technology (OST) is a government body that helps guide scientific policy and research priorities. It works to ensure that science informs government decision-making and public policies. The OST collaborates with scientists, engineers, and researchers to address pressing issues, such as climate change and public health, and helps facilitate innovation and technological advancements. Its role includes promoting science education and fostering partnerships between academia and industry, ultimately aiming to enhance the nation's scientific capabilities and improve the well-being of society through evidence-based strategies.
